You sleep, but do not wake up rested. You keep working, but every task costs more energy than before. Concentration lasts shorter, training yields less, and by evening nothing is left. There is rarely a single cause for this state: sleep, stress, cycle, thyroid, iron and vitamin D status, recovery time and workload interact. The programme is therefore aimed at women and men in whom the work-up has not revealed a single treatable cause and the exhaustion nevertheless persists. The infusion contains vitamin C, B-complex and vitamin B12 intravenously, complemented by supplements for the time between appointments. The number of infusions follows the medical assessment and the course over time; it is not sold as a fixed package.

What is clarified first

Before an infusion makes sense, a treatable cause of your exhaustion must be ruled out. If a cause is found here, it is treated – this is more effective than any infusion. If a relevant iron deficiency is present, the iron infusion is the correct treatment, not this programme.

  • 01iron deficiency and anaemia
  • 02thyroid function
  • 03vitamin D status
  • 04vitamin B12 status
  • 05blood sugar and metabolic status
  • 06sleep quality and sleep disorders
  • 07depressive symptoms and exhaustion syndromes

Why this composition

B vitamins are cofactors in energy metabolism and are required for nervous system function. Vitamin C is involved in antioxidant processes; intravenous administration achieves higher tissue levels than oral intake. Coenzyme Q10 is discussed in relation to mitochondrial energy production and recovery.

What you can realistically expect

The programme can support your recovery and energy level. It does not replace treatment of an underlying condition, sleep, or relief from persistent overload.

We state this clearly

the effectiveness of intravenous micronutrient administration for exhaustion without a confirmed deficiency is not supported by large randomised trials. The selection is based on the known physiological functions of the substances used and on a medical assessment of your situation. If someone promises you a guaranteed effect, that is not a good sign.

Frequency and cost

From CHF 175 per infusion. Energy Reset is often planned as a course over several weeks; individual infusions are possible, but several are usually advisable.

Supplements, laboratory analyses and additional medical services are not included in the price and are billed separately. The price is discussed transparently before treatment begins.

The programme is generally a self-pay service and is normally not covered by mandatory health insurance. A medically indicated work-up of your symptoms – such as laboratory checks for exhaustion – is separate from this and is billed according to the usual rules.

Safety

Before every treatment, benefits, risks and contraindications are checked. In particular, severe kidney or liver disease as well as known allergies and intolerances must be considered. No unverified mixtures are administered without a compatibility check.

The programmes do not replace necessary diagnostics or medical therapy.
